Shibuichi is a Japanese copper-silver alloy (75% copper, 25% silver) that creates stunning gray patinas impossible to achieve with other metals. Originally used to decorate samurai swords in the 1700s, this ancient metal has found new life in modern jewelry, especially wedding bands and artistic pieces. The name means “four plus one” in Japanese, referring to the traditional ratio that creates its distinctive appearance. What makes shibuichi truly special is how it develops a unique living patina that changes over time, with colors ranging from subtle grays to muted blues and greens through traditional Japanese patination techniques. History of Shibuichi Metal in Japan

Shibuichi began its journey in Japan’s sword-making workshops during the early 1700s, where metalworkers needed beautiful decorative materials for samurai weapons. The timing wasn’t accidental – this period marked the height of Japanese sword artistry, when peaceful times allowed craftsmen to focus on aesthetic perfection rather than just making functional blades. When Japan’s feudal system collapsed in the late 1800s and sword-carrying became illegal, these skilled artisans faced a choice: lose their craft forever or find new ways to use their ancient knowledge.

  • Japanese sword makers first developed shibuichi around the early 18th century, though some pieces suggest it may have existed decades earlier. These craftsmen needed a metal that could create subtle, sophisticated colors for decorating sword parts like hand guards, handle collars, and small utility knife handles. Unlike flashy gold or bright silver, shibuichi’s muted gray tones perfectly matched the samurai aesthetic of quiet elegance and restraint. The alloy quickly became the preferred choice for high-quality sword fittings because it could achieve colors that looked natural and refined rather than showy.
  • During Japan’s Edo period from 1615 to 1868, shibuichi artistry reached incredible heights as master craftsmen perfected their techniques across generations. The most famous family of metalworkers, the Goto clan, created shibuichi pieces so beautiful they became treasured heirlooms passed down through samurai families. These masters guarded their secrets carefully, teaching only their sons and most trusted apprentices the exact ratios of metals and special patination recipes. Some of their creations featured tiny carved scenes with amazing detail – entire landscapes, birds, and flowers created on surfaces smaller than a quarter.
  • Regional schools of metalworking developed their own distinctive shibuichi styles throughout Japan during this golden age. The Myochin school specialized in armor decoration using shibuichi for elegant helmet ornaments and chest plate details. The Yanagawa school became famous for their nature-inspired designs, creating shibuichi sword guards with realistic depictions of flowers, insects, and seasonal scenes. Each school developed slightly different alloy recipes and patination methods, leading to unique color variations that experts can still identify today.
  • The rigid social structure of feudal Japan actually helped shibuichi craftsmanship flourish by creating a wealthy customer base with refined tastes. Samurai families competed to own the most beautiful sword fittings, driving demand for increasingly sophisticated shibuichi work. The shogun’s court in Edo (modern Tokyo) became a center for the finest metalwork, where master craftsmen could charge premium prices for their most elaborate creations. This economic support allowed artisans to spend months perfecting single pieces without worrying about basic survival.
  • The Meiji Restoration of 1868 nearly killed shibuichi craftsmanship when Japan modernized and banned traditional sword culture. Thousands of skilled metalworkers suddenly lost their main source of income as samurai were no longer allowed to carry swords. Many craftsmen initially struggled to adapt, but the wisest ones quickly realized they could use their skills to create decorative items for Japan’s growing middle class and curious foreign visitors. This crisis actually helped shibuichi expand beyond sword decoration into household items, jewelry, and art objects.
  • Emperor Meiji’s government eventually recognized the cultural value of traditional crafts and began supporting displaced artisans in the 1880s. Official programs helped sword makers transition to creating decorative arts for export, introducing shibuichi to international markets for the first time. Japanese pavilions at world exhibitions in Paris, Chicago, and London showcased shibuichi artwork, creating international demand that helped sustain the craft through its most difficult period. This government support proved crucial for preserving techniques that might otherwise have been lost forever.
  • Modern interest in shibuichi began growing in the 1960s and 1970s when Western jewelers started studying traditional Japanese metalworking. These dedicated students often spent years in Japan learning directly from elderly masters who still remembered the old techniques. They brought shibuichi knowledge back to America and Europe, where it found new life in contemporary jewelry making. Today’s artisans have combined ancient Japanese wisdom with modern tools and safety methods, making shibuichi more accessible while keeping its traditional spirit alive.

What Does Shibuichi Mean in Japanese?

The name “shibuichi” tells you exactly what this metal is made of, but only if you can read Japanese numbers. In Japanese, “shi” means four and “bu” means parts, while “ichi” means one – so “shibuichi” literally translates to “four parts plus one part” or simply “one-quarter.” This wasn’t just a random name choice; it directly described the traditional recipe that Japanese metalworkers used for centuries to create this special alloy.

  • The mathematical meaning behind shibuichi refers to the classic ratio of one part silver mixed with four parts copper, creating an alloy that’s 25% silver and 75% copper. Japanese craftsmen were incredibly precise about their measurements because even small changes in the ratio would completely change the final color after patination. This fraction-based naming system made it easy for apprentices to remember the recipe and helped ensure consistency across different workshops. The name also distinguished shibuichi from other Japanese alloys like shakudo, which had different ratios and completely different names.
  • Alternative names for shibuichi reveal how Japanese artisans thought about this metal’s appearance and qualities. “Rogin” became a general term for shibuichi, especially when referring to the paler, more silvery varieties that contained higher amounts of silver. “Oborogin” meant “dull silver” and described shibuichi’s matte, non-reflective surface that looked so different from polished silver. “Shiro-shibuichi” or “white shibuichi” referred to versions with extra silver content that created lighter, almost pewter-like colors after patination.
  • Regional dialects and workshop traditions created dozens of other names for shibuichi variations throughout Japan’s different provinces. Some areas called it “nezumi-iro” meaning “mouse color” because of its gray appearance, while others used “hai-iro” meaning “ash color.” These descriptive names helped customers and craftsmen communicate about exactly which shade and type of shibuichi they wanted for their projects. The variety of names also shows how widely this alloy was used across Japan, with each region developing its own terminology.
  • Modern confusion about shibuichi names often comes from translation problems and marketing attempts to make the metal sound more exotic. Some sellers incorrectly call it “Japanese silver” or “samurai metal,” which misses the point that shibuichi’s beauty comes from being mostly copper, not silver. Others use terms like “ancient gray gold” which sounds impressive but isn’t historically accurate since gold wasn’t part of traditional shibuichi recipes. The best approach is to use the original Japanese name “shibuichi” and explain what it actually means.
  • Scientific and technical communities have adopted “shibuichi” as the standard international term for this specific copper-silver alloy family. Metallurgy textbooks, museum catalogs, and jewelry supply companies now use “shibuichi” consistently, helping avoid the confusion that comes from translated names. This standardization has made it easier for modern artisans worldwide to communicate about techniques, recipes, and results when working with this traditional Japanese material.

Shibuichi Metal Composition and Ratios

Shibuichi might start with a simple recipe of three parts copper to one part silver, but Japanese metalworkers discovered that changing these proportions could create completely different colors and properties. Think of it like cooking – the basic ingredients stay the same, but adjusting the amounts gives you totally different results. Over the centuries, craftsmen experimented with dozens of different ratios, each producing unique shades and characteristics that served different artistic purposes.

  • The classic shibuichi formula uses 75% copper and 25% silver, which creates the most recognizable gray patina that most people associate with this alloy. This ratio provides the perfect balance between copper’s ability to develop rich patination colors and silver’s resistance to corrosion and tarnishing. The 75-25 mix also offers good workability for hand-forging and shaping, making it the preferred choice for most sword fittings and decorative objects. Modern artisans still consider this the “true” shibuichi composition, though they’ve refined the melting and mixing processes using contemporary equipment.
  • High-copper variations containing 90-95% copper and only 5-10% silver produce much darker, almost charcoal-gray patinas with deep, rich tones. These copper-heavy alloys were often used for dramatic contrast effects when combined with brighter metals like gold or regular silver in the same piece. However, the low silver content makes these variations more prone to corrosion and harder to work with, requiring extra skill and careful maintenance. Some artisans called these dark varieties “kuro-shibuichi” or black shibuichi, though true kuro-shibuichi is actually a different alloy entirely.
  • High-silver shibuichi containing 40-60% silver creates much lighter, almost pewter-like colors that some craftsmen preferred for delicate decorative work. These silver-rich versions resist tarnishing better and develop more subtle color variations during patination, making them ideal for intricate carved details that might get lost with darker finishes. The extra silver content also makes the alloy more expensive but easier to work with, since silver is naturally more malleable than copper. Master craftsmen often used high-silver shibuichi for the finest details while using standard ratios for larger background areas.
  • Kuro-shibuichi represents a completely different approach, combining regular shibuichi with shakudo (copper-gold alloy) and a small amount of pure gold to create deep black colors. A typical kuro-shibuichi recipe might contain about 40% regular shibuichi, 60% shakudo, and 1-3% additional gold, resulting in compositions like 9.9% silver, 87.3% copper, and 2.8% gold. This complex alloy required master-level skills to create properly and was reserved for the most prestigious projects. The black color comes from gold nanoparticles formed during the patination process, creating effects impossible to achieve with simple copper-silver alloys.
  • Modern commercial shibuichi often uses slightly different ratios optimized for contemporary jewelry making and mass production techniques. Some manufacturers create 80% copper, 20% silver versions that offer better durability for everyday wear, while others experiment with 70% copper, 30% silver for easier working properties. Industrial producers sometimes add tiny amounts of other elements like zinc or tin to improve casting properties or corrosion resistance, though purists argue these additions change the fundamental character of true shibuichi.
  • Quality control in shibuichi production requires incredibly precise measurements because even 2-3% changes in silver content can dramatically affect the final appearance. Traditional Japanese craftsmen used balance scales accurate to fractions of grams, while modern producers employ electronic scales and computer-controlled melting systems. The melting process itself affects the final properties – too much heat can cause silver to separate out, while insufficient mixing creates uneven color development during patination. Professional shibuichi makers often create test samples from each batch to verify color consistency before committing to finished pieces.

How Shibuichi Metal is Made

Creating shibuichi requires a careful dance between fire, metal, and chemistry that Japanese craftsmen have perfected over hundreds of years. The process starts with melting copper and silver together at extremely high temperatures, but the real magic happens during the patination stage where rokushō compound transforms the raw alloy into those gorgeous gray colors. Modern makers use updated equipment and safety methods, but they still follow the same basic steps that samurai sword decorators used centuries ago.

  • The melting process begins by heating copper to its melting point of 1,083 degrees Celsius in a crucible or furnace designed to prevent contamination. Once the copper reaches a molten state, craftsmen add silver as thin sheets or small pieces, stirring carefully to ensure complete mixing without introducing air bubbles or impurities. The combined metals must stay molten long enough for the silver to distribute evenly throughout the copper, creating a homogeneous alloy. Temperature control is critical because overheating can cause the silver to separate or oxidize, ruining the entire batch.
  • Traditional folding techniques borrowed from sword making help eliminate impurities and create uniform metal structure throughout the shibuichi ingot. Craftsmen heat the cooled alloy back to red-hot temperatures around 900-1000 degrees Celsius, then hammer it flat before folding it over itself repeatedly. Each fold doubles the number of layers, so eight folds create 256 layers while sixteen folds produce over 65,000 layers of alternating metal. This intensive process removes any remaining air pockets, slag, or uneven areas while creating the fine grain structure that accepts patination evenly.
  • Surface preparation before patination involves careful cleaning and texturing to ensure the rokushō compound can work properly. Craftsmen file, sand, or grind the shibuichi surface to remove any oxidation, oil, or contamination that might interfere with the chemical reactions. The metal surface needs to be perfectly clean but slightly textured – too smooth and the patination won’t take evenly, too rough and it creates blotchy, uneven colors. Traditional craftsmen used natural abrasives like bamboo charcoal powder, while modern makers employ progressive grits of sandpaper ending with fine steel wool.
  • The rokushō patination process transforms raw shibuichi into its characteristic gray colors through controlled chemical reactions at specific temperatures. Traditional rokushō contains ground malachite (copper carbonate mineral) mixed with other compounds, though modern versions often use copper sulfate and other chemicals for more consistent results. The shibuichi piece gets immersed in rokushō solution heated to exactly 100-102 degrees Celsius for anywhere from 10 minutes to several hours, depending on the desired color intensity. Too hot and the patination happens too fast to control, too cool and the colors won’t develop properly.
  • Color development during patination depends on precise timing and temperature control that requires years of experience to master. Light gray colors appear after just 10-15 minutes of treatment, while deeper grays need 30-45 minutes or longer. The craftsman must watch constantly because the color change happens gradually at first, then accelerates rapidly near the end. Removing the piece too early leaves it pale and unfinished, while leaving it too long can create muddy brown colors or uneven patches. Master craftsmen develop an intuitive feel for exactly when each piece reaches its perfect color.
  • Heat treatment and annealing steps help relieve stress in the metal and prepare it for final shaping or setting into jewelry. After patination, the shibuichi needs careful heating to specific temperatures that stabilize the surface colors without damaging the patina layer. This process also makes the metal more workable for any final adjustments or mounting procedures. Traditional craftsmen used charcoal fires with careful bellows control, while modern makers employ gas torches or electric kilns with precise temperature monitoring.
  • Final finishing techniques preserve the patina while bringing out the metal’s natural beauty through careful polishing and protective treatments. Craftsmen use progressively finer abrasives to smooth the surface without removing the patination layer, often finishing with natural materials like deer antler or boxwood that polish without scratching. Some pieces receive protective wax coatings or special oil treatments that help preserve the colors and prevent unwanted tarnishing during storage or wear.

Shibuichi Colors and Patina Effects

Shibuichi’s color journey begins with a pale copper appearance that looks nothing like its final form, then transforms through patination into an incredible range of grays that can include hints of blue, green, and brown. The magic happens when rokushō compound selectively attacks the copper while leaving the silver untouched, creating contrast that our eyes see as various shades of gray. What makes shibuichi truly special is how these colors continue evolving over time, developing unique character as the metal responds to wear, handling, and environmental exposure.

  • Fresh shibuichi straight from the melting crucible appears as pale copper or gun-metal gray with a somewhat dull, matte surface that gives little hint of its potential beauty. The raw alloy often has a slightly pinkish or yellowish cast from the copper content, and the surface may show tool marks or slight irregularities from the casting process. At this stage, shibuichi looks fairly ordinary and might even be mistaken for weathered brass or bronze. The transformation only begins when craftsmen apply the ancient patination techniques that unlock the metal’s hidden colors.
  • Light gray patination creates the most popular shibuichi colors, ranging from soft dove gray to medium charcoal tones that complement almost any jewelry design. These lighter grays develop after shorter patination times and lower rokushō concentrations, making them easier to achieve consistently. The surface takes on a smooth, almost velvety appearance with subtle variations that catch light beautifully without being too shiny or reflective. Light gray shibuichi works particularly well for wedding bands and everyday jewelry because the colors remain elegant without being too dramatic or attention-grabbing.
  • Dark gray patination produces rich, sophisticated colors that can appear almost black in dim light but reveal complex undertones in bright illumination. These deeper grays require longer patination times and stronger rokushō solutions, with craftsmen carefully monitoring the process to avoid crossing into muddy brown territory. Dark shibuichi often shows slight blue or purple undertones that become more visible as the viewing angle changes, creating depth and interest that flat paint colors could never match. The darker varieties were traditionally favored for formal sword fittings where dignity and restraint were most important.
  • Blue and green variations emerge through specific patination recipes and timing that master craftsmen guard as trade secrets. Blue-tinted shibuichi often results from slightly acidic patination baths or extended treatment times that encourage different copper oxide formations on the surface. Green tones typically appear when the patination process includes organic compounds or when the finished piece experiences specific environmental conditions over time. These colored variations are harder to achieve consistently and often command premium prices because of their rarity and striking appearance.
  • Brown and bronze tones develop when patination goes too long or when the rokushō solution becomes contaminated with iron or other elements. While sometimes considered mistakes by traditional standards, many modern jewelry makers actively seek these warmer colors for pieces that need to complement gold or copper jewelry. Brown shibuichi can range from light tan shades to deep chocolate colors that provide beautiful contrast when paired with bright silver or white metals. Some contemporary artisans have perfected techniques for creating these brown variations intentionally rather than by accident.
  • Patina evolution during wear creates one of shibuichi’s most appealing characteristics – the way colors continue changing and developing over months and years of use. Daily handling gradually polishes high spots while patina deepens in protected areas, creating natural highlights and shadows that enhance the metal’s texture. Skin oils, soap residue, and environmental exposure all contribute to subtle color shifts that make each piece increasingly unique over time. This living quality means that shibuichi jewelry becomes more personal and beautiful the longer it’s worn.
  • Surface textures dramatically affect how shibuichi colors appear, with smooth surfaces showing more uniform grays while textured surfaces create complex plays of light and shadow. Hammered or forged textures catch patination differently in raised and recessed areas, producing natural variation that adds visual interest. Polished areas reflect more light and appear lighter, while matte areas absorb light and seem darker, allowing craftsmen to create contrast effects using surface treatment alone. Many artisans combine different textures on single pieces to maximize shibuichi’s natural color variation.

Famous Shibuichi Jewelry and Art Pieces

Museums and auction houses worldwide preserve shibuichi masterpieces that show just how incredible this metal can look when crafted by true masters, with some pieces so detailed and beautiful they seem almost impossible to create by hand. These collections serve as both inspiration for contemporary artisans and proof that shibuichi can achieve artistic heights equal to any precious metal when handled with sufficient skill and patience. Studying these exceptional examples helps modern buyers recognize quality differences and appreciate the level of craftsmanship possible with traditional Japanese techniques.

  • The Metropolitan Museum of Art owns a Meiji period brush holder that demonstrates shibuichi’s potential for large decorative objects beyond traditional sword fittings. This piece features intricate spider web patterns inlaid into shibuichi backgrounds, with the gray patination creating moonlight effects that seem to glow from within the metal surface. The technical achievement required to create such delicate inlay work in shibuichi shows master-level skill that few contemporary artisans can match. The piece also demonstrates how Meiji era craftsmen successfully adapted sword-making techniques for civilian decorative objects after traditional samurai culture ended.
  • British Museum researchers have scientifically analyzed over 1,200 Japanese sword guards including dozens of shibuichi examples, providing valuable data about historical compositions and manufacturing methods used by different workshops. Their studies revealed that master craftsmen often used silver percentages ranging from 17% to 35% rather than the standard 25% suggested by traditional names, showing how they adjusted ratios for specific artistic effects. One exceptional tsuba in their collection features carved plovers in flight with shibuichi backgrounds that create subtle sky effects through graduated patination from light to dark gray. These analytical studies help separate authentic period pieces from later reproductions or tourist items.
  • Tokyo National Museum preserves works by legendary Goto family masters whose shibuichi creations became the gold standard for quality and artistic achievement during Japan’s golden age of sword decoration. Their collection includes pieces spanning multiple generations of the same family workshop, showing how techniques evolved and improved over centuries of continuous practice. One remarkable set of sword fittings demonstrates the complete shibuichi color range from pale silver-gray to deep charcoal, all created by the same master using different patination recipes and timing. These pieces provide invaluable reference materials for contemporary artisans attempting to recreate historical effects.
  • Private collectors like the Khalili Collection specialize in Japanese metalwork and own some of the finest shibuichi examples ever created, including pieces that have never been publicly displayed or photographed. These collections often focus on specific periods or workshop traditions, providing concentrated expertise about particular aspects of shibuichi development. Some private collectors work directly with museums and universities to advance research into traditional techniques while preserving exceptional pieces for future generations. Access to private collections typically requires scholarly credentials or serious collector status, but they contain treasures that expand knowledge beyond what public institutions can preserve.
  • Auction records from major houses reveal market appreciation for exceptional shibuichi pieces while providing price benchmarks for collectors and insurance purposes. A 19th-century tsuba by Yanagawa Naoharu achieved over $10,000 at Bonhams, demonstrating strong international demand for documented masterworks. Auction catalogs also provide detailed condition reports and technical descriptions that help buyers learn quality assessment techniques from expert evaluators. The provenance information included with auction pieces often reveals fascinating ownership histories that connect individual objects to famous collectors or historical events.
  • Contemporary museum acquisitions show growing institutional recognition of shibuichi’s artistic and cultural importance in modern jewelry and decorative arts contexts. The Renwick Gallery recently acquired several mokume gane pieces featuring shibuichi that demonstrate how traditional techniques continue evolving in contemporary hands. These acquisitions help establish shibuichi’s legitimacy as serious art material rather than just exotic curiosity, encouraging more artists to explore its possibilities. Museum collecting policies increasingly recognize traditional craft revivals as important cultural phenomena worthy of preservation and study.
  • Living National Treasure artists in Japan continue creating shibuichi masterworks that extend traditional techniques while addressing contemporary aesthetic sensibilities and functional requirements. Masters like Nakagawa Mamoru specialize in hirozogan flat inlay techniques using shibuichi with over 250 custom-made chisels for different effects. These contemporary masters receive government stipends and official recognition that helps preserve traditional knowledge while encouraging continued innovation. Their current work provides bridges between historical examples and future possibilities for shibuichi development.

Shibuichi in Modern Jewelry Making

Modern jewelry makers have discovered that shibuichi offers something no other metal can provide – authentic Japanese craftsmanship combined with affordability that makes ancient techniques accessible to everyday buyers. Today’s artisans use shibuichi primarily in mokume gane wedding bands, where its gray tones create stunning wood-grain patterns when layered with sterling silver or other metals. The popularity has grown so much that what once decorated samurai swords now graces engagement rings, pendants, and custom art pieces across America and Europe.

  • Wedding bands represent the biggest market for shibuichi jewelry today, with couples choosing mokume gane rings that feature shibuichi layers creating organic, flowing patterns. These rings typically combine shibuichi with sterling silver or palladium to create contrasting bands that look like precious wood grain frozen in metal. Each ring develops unique patterns during the forging process, meaning no two pieces ever look exactly alike. The gray and silver combinations photograph beautifully and complement both casual and formal clothing, making them practical choices for everyday wear.
  • Custom pendants and statement pieces allow artisans to showcase shibuichi’s full color range through larger surface areas that display the patination effects more dramatically. Jewelry makers often incorporate shibuichi into mixed-metal designs where its muted tones provide perfect contrast against brighter golds or polished silver elements. These larger pieces let craftsmen experiment with different textures and patination techniques that wouldn’t be visible on smaller items like rings or earrings. Many contemporary pendant designs blend traditional Japanese motifs with modern geometric shapes, creating pieces that honor shibuichi’s heritage while appealing to current fashion trends.
  • Earrings and smaller jewelry items use shibuichi primarily as accent material rather than the main metal, since the gray colors can appear too subdued in tiny pieces. Artisans often combine small shibuichi elements with gold or bright silver to create contrast that makes the shibuichi more visible and impactful. Drop earrings with shibuichi accents work particularly well because the movement helps catch light and show off the metal’s subtle color variations. Stud earrings in pure shibuichi tend to get lost against most skin tones, so they’re less common in contemporary jewelry collections.
  • Cufflinks, tie clips, and men’s accessories have become popular applications for shibuichi because the sophisticated gray colors work perfectly with business attire and formal wear. These pieces often feature minimal designs that let the metal’s natural beauty speak for itself without competing decorative elements. The matte finish typical of shibuichi patination photographs well and doesn’t create distracting reflections during business meetings or formal events. Many successful professionals choose shibuichi accessories specifically because they’re distinctive enough to be interesting but subtle enough to remain appropriate in conservative business environments.
  • Art jewelry and gallery pieces push shibuichi techniques to their limits, with master craftsmen creating museum-quality works that showcase the full potential of this ancient alloy. These pieces often incorporate multiple shibuichi variations in single designs, demonstrating the complete color range from light gray to deep charcoal with blue and green accents. Gallery pieces also experiment with combining shibuichi with unconventional materials like titanium, meteorite, or precious stones that complement rather than compete with the metal’s subtle beauty. Such experimental work helps advance shibuichi techniques while maintaining connection to traditional Japanese aesthetic principles.
  • Industrial and decorative applications include everything from high-end kitchen knives with shibuichi bolsters to architectural hardware for luxury homes and hotels. Knife makers particularly appreciate shibuichi because it provides beautiful contrast against steel blades while offering good corrosion resistance for functional use. Some furniture makers incorporate shibuichi elements into cabinet hardware, lamp fixtures, or decorative inlays where the gray tones complement both traditional and contemporary interior designs. These applications show how shibuichi’s versatility extends far beyond jewelry into almost any situation where beautiful, durable metal finishing is desired.
  • Restoration and reproduction work keeps traditional shibuichi techniques alive while serving collectors who own antique Japanese sword fittings needing repair or replacement parts. Master craftsmen specializing in restoration must match not only the metal composition but also the specific patination colors and surface textures of pieces that may be hundreds of years old. This work requires encyclopedic knowledge of different historical periods, regional styles, and workshop traditions that produced slightly different shibuichi characteristics. Such restoration projects often become learning opportunities that help preserve traditional knowledge for future generations.

How to Care for Shibuichi Jewelry

Caring for shibuichi jewelry requires learning a few simple habits that protect both the metal and its delicate patination, but the effort pays off with jewelry that stays beautiful for decades. The copper content makes shibuichi more reactive than pure silver or gold, so it needs slightly more attention to prevent tarnishing, corrosion, or damage to the carefully created gray colors. Good care habits become second nature quickly and help ensure your shibuichi pieces develop attractive patina rather than unwanted discoloration or structural problems.

  • Daily cleaning involves gentle washing with mild dish soap and warm water using a soft-bristled toothbrush to remove oils, lotions, and everyday grime that can interfere with natural patina development. Rinse thoroughly with clean water and dry completely with a soft cloth, paying special attention to crevices or textured areas where moisture might collect. Never use harsh chemicals, bleach, or abrasive cleaners that can damage the patination layer or create permanent discoloration. The goal is removing contamination while preserving the delicate surface treatments that give shibuichi its distinctive appearance.
  • Proper storage prevents accelerated tarnishing and protects shibuichi from environmental factors that can cause unwanted color changes or surface damage. Store pieces in low-humidity environments using silica gel packets or anti-tarnish strips that absorb moisture from the air. Avoid plastic bags that can trap moisture against the metal, instead using soft cloth pouches or individual compartments in jewelry boxes with anti-tarnish lining. Keep shibuichi pieces separated from other metals to prevent galvanic reactions that might cause unexpected corrosion or color changes.
  • Remove shibuichi jewelry before swimming, showering, exercising, or any activities involving chemicals, chlorinated water, or excessive moisture that can accelerate corrosion processes. Pool chemicals are particularly damaging because chlorine attacks both copper and silver aggressively, potentially destroying patination and weakening the metal structure permanently. Sweat contains salts and acids that can gradually etch the surface or create uneven patination, especially during intense physical activity when perspiration levels are high. Taking jewelry off during these activities prevents most serious damage and extends the life of delicate patination finishes.
  • Tarnish removal requires gentle methods that clean the metal without damaging the underlying patination layer that gives shibuichi its characteristic colors. Create a paste from baking soda and water for light cleaning, applying with a soft cloth and rubbing gently in circular motions before rinsing thoroughly. Commercial silver cleaners can work on shibuichi but should be tested on inconspicuous areas first since some formulations may affect the patination unpredictably. Avoid ultrasonic cleaners or steam cleaning that might loosen any inlaid elements or damage delicate surface treatments.
  • Professional maintenance every 6-12 months helps catch potential problems early while refreshing the appearance of pieces that receive regular wear. Qualified jewelers experienced with traditional Japanese alloys can assess structural integrity, restore damaged patination, and perform any necessary repairs using appropriate techniques and materials. Professional cleaning can also remove deep tarnish or contamination that home methods cannot address safely. Ask specifically about experience with shibuichi or mokume gane when choosing professional services, since improper techniques can cause permanent damage.
  • Warning signs that require immediate professional attention include visible cracks especially around stress points like ring shanks, unusual color changes that appear suddenly, skin reactions that develop during wear, or any separation between different metal layers in mokume gane pieces. Delamination in layered pieces indicates bonding failure that will only worsen with continued wear and requires expert repair or replacement. Persistent skin reactions suggest developing copper sensitivity that may require switching to different metals entirely.
  • Emergency care for damaged shibuichi involves stopping wear immediately and seeking qualified repair services rather than attempting home fixes that might cause additional damage. Never use files, sandpaper, or aggressive polishing compounds on damaged areas since these can remove patination or create surface irregularities that are difficult or impossible to repair properly. Document any damage with photos for insurance purposes and avoid exposing damaged pieces to moisture or chemicals that might accelerate deterioration while waiting for professional repair.

Shibuichi Metal vs Other Jewelry Metals

Comparing shibuichi to other metals reveals why this Japanese alloy occupies such a unique position in the jewelry world, offering characteristics that no other material can duplicate exactly. While modern alloys might surpass shibuichi in pure performance metrics like strength or corrosion resistance, none can match its combination of historical authenticity, natural color development, and accessible pricing. The choice between shibuichi and alternatives often comes down to whether buyers prioritize practical durability or cultural significance and aesthetic uniqueness.

  • Shibuichi versus shakudo creates the most interesting comparison since both are traditional Japanese alloys with similar histories but completely different visual results. Shakudo contains 1-7% gold mixed with copper, creating distinctive blue-black patinas that look almost like oxidized steel, while shibuichi’s silver content produces gray tones that can include subtle blue or green hints. Shakudo generally costs more because of its gold content and tends to be more stable over time, but shibuichi offers greater color variety and works better for pieces requiring lighter, more neutral tones. Both alloys share similar cultural significance and traditional craftsmanship requirements.
  • Sterling silver comparison shows how shibuichi’s copper content fundamentally changes the metal’s behavior and appearance compared to the 92.5% silver standard. Sterling silver maintains its bright, reflective appearance indefinitely with proper care, while shibuichi deliberately develops matte, subdued colors that continue evolving over time. Sterling silver tarnishes uniformly across the surface, while shibuichi develops selective patination that creates natural contrast and visual interest. Shibuichi costs less than sterling silver but requires more careful maintenance and offers less predictable long-term appearance.
  • Pure copper jewelry highlights how shibuichi’s silver content dramatically improves performance while maintaining copper’s natural color-changing abilities. Pure copper develops green patina outdoors and can cause skin discoloration in sensitive individuals, while shibuichi’s silver content provides better corrosion resistance and more attractive gray tones. Copper alone is too soft for most jewelry applications and tends to wear quickly, while shibuichi’s alloy structure creates greater hardness and durability. The silver addition also improves workability during crafting, making complex techniques like mokume gane possible.
  • Gold alloy comparisons reveal shibuichi’s position as an affordable alternative that offers unique aesthetics impossible to achieve with precious metals. Gold alloys maintain consistent color and resist tarnishing completely, but they cannot produce the subtle gray tones and natural patina development that make shibuichi special. Gold provides better long-term value retention and universal acceptance, while shibuichi appeals to buyers seeking distinctive appearance and cultural authenticity. The price difference is substantial – quality gold jewelry typically costs 3-5 times more than comparable shibuichi pieces.
  • Modern alternative alloys like titanium, stainless steel, or specialized jewelry metals offer superior durability and hypoallergenic properties but lack shibuichi’s historical significance and natural color development. Titanium creates incredibly strong, lightweight jewelry that never tarnishes but costs more than shibuichi and requires special equipment for crafting. Stainless steel provides excellent corrosion resistance at low cost but cannot achieve shibuichi’s subtle color variations or traditional aesthetic appeal. These modern materials work well for people prioritizing pure performance, but they cannot replicate the cultural depth and natural beauty of traditional Japanese alloys.
  • Platinum comparison shows the extreme ends of the jewelry metal spectrum, with platinum offering ultimate durability and prestige while shibuichi provides accessible entry into handcrafted traditional techniques. Platinum never tarnishes, rarely causes allergic reactions, and maintains its appearance indefinitely, but costs 10-15 times more than shibuichi and lacks any historical or cultural significance. Platinum works best for buyers who want maximum longevity and status, while shibuichi appeals to those who value artistry and tradition over pure luxury positioning.
  • Bronze and brass alternatives share copper content with shibuichi but lack the silver component that provides corrosion resistance and distinctive gray coloration. Bronze alloys typically contain tin rather than silver, creating yellowish or brownish tones that cannot achieve shibuichi’s characteristic grays. Brass contains zinc instead of silver, producing bright yellow colors that tarnish to green rather than developing attractive patina. Both bronze and brass cost less than shibuichi but offer inferior performance and cannot access traditional Japanese patination techniques that create shibuichi’s unique beauty.
